Output b58d798871378faa0fa2579abfcf845c51e9afd1e24708282cca0acd05eeb4d0:1

value
14581410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f50c1a695f7132395c20be06c3b1f5305063fe OP_EQUAL
address
3CY1DN1kUSfLuPoftvPY5ShrcNwi68Zti2
transaction
b58d798871378faa0fa2579abfcf845c51e9afd1e24708282cca0acd05eeb4d0
confirmations
294756
spent
true